Sokolata Reserve, nestled within the picturesque Blagoevgrad region, is a true treasure for every nature enthusiast and hiking lover. This natural landmark offers a unique combination of pristine forests, whimsical rock formations, and rich fauna, making it an ideal destination for an active nature experience. The name 'Sokolata' (meaning 'The Falcon's Place') is no coincidence – the reserve is home to numerous birds of prey, including rare species of falcons and eagles that soar above the impressive rocky peaks. This makes it a paradise for ornithologists and and anyone wishing to observe birds in their natural habitat. The hiking trails within the reserve are well-marked and vary in difficulty, offering both gentle strolls for families and more challenging treks for experienced hikers. Along the way, you'll enjoy ancient forests whispering secrets and crystal-clear streams. One of Sokolata's greatest advantages is the breathtaking panoramic views that unfold from its high points. From these vantage points, you can behold endless green carpets stretching to the horizon and feel the magic of the surrounding mountain ranges.
